The Current Lamborghini Urus: A Beast on Wheels
Before we jump into the electric possibilities, let’s take a moment to appreciate the current Lamborghini Urus. This SUV isn’t just about luxury; it's a performance powerhouse. Under the hood, you'll find a ferocious 4.0-liter twin-turbo V8 engine that churns out around 641 horsepower. That’s enough to launch this beast from 0 to 60 mph in just about 3.6 seconds – numbers that rival many sports cars. The Urus also boasts an advanced all-wheel-drive system, adaptive air suspension, and a host of other tech features that make it a thrill to drive, both on and off the road.
Inside, the Urus is every bit as lavish as you’d expect from a Lamborghini. High-quality leather, Alcantara, and carbon fiber trim adorn the cabin, creating a sporty yet opulent atmosphere. The infotainment system is cutting-edge, with multiple screens displaying everything from navigation to performance data. Plus, there's ample space for passengers and cargo, making it a practical choice for families who want a taste of the Lamborghini lifestyle.
Of course, all this performance and luxury come at a price. The Lamborghini Urus starts at around $220,000, and that number can quickly climb with options and customizations. But for those who can afford it, the Urus offers a unique blend of supercar performance and SUV versatility that’s hard to match. Challenges and Considerations
Of course, developing an electric Lamborghini Urus isn't without its challenges. One of the biggest hurdles is the weight of the battery pack. Batteries are heavy, and adding a large battery to the Urus could negatively impact its handling and performance. Lamborghini would need to find ways to mitigate this weight, possibly through the use of lightweight materials like carbon fiber.
Another challenge is maintaining the Urus's off-road capabilities. The current model is surprisingly capable off-road, thanks to its advanced all-wheel-drive system and adaptive air suspension. An electric Urus would need to offer similar levels of off-road performance, which could require some clever engineering.
Finally, there's the issue of cost. Electric vehicles are generally more expensive than their gasoline counterparts, and a high-performance electric SUV like the Urus would likely command a hefty price tag. Lamborghini would need to find ways to keep the cost competitive while still delivering the performance and luxury that customers expect.
